Here you'll find the key information for your trip to the Gtech Community Stadium as we face Brentford in the Premier League.
Contents
Arrival and Turnstiles:
Please note that all visiting supporters must access the ground via the railway bridge from Capital Interchange Way to the East Stand. The visiting turnstiles, F,G and H, are located in the East Stand and will open 90 minutes before kick-off, we recommend you arrive at early as possible to avoid any delays at the search points. West Ham United supporters should expect a robust searching process as part of Brentfords efforts to ensure a safe environment for all supporters.
Food & Drink:
All food counters have been designed at a height to make them fully accessible for fans in wheelchairs and have accessible pay points.
You can take food and soft drinks back to your seats but no alcohol is allowed in the seating bowl.
Cashless:
The stadium is fully cashless which delivers the following benefits: Increased speed of service and shorter queue times.
